Health Consulting Financial Summer Intern developing client communications and performing data analysis. Assisting in healthcare cost management and developing actuarial skills in a consulting environment.
Responsibilities
Perform responsibilities comparable to full-time analysts with support from experienced colleagues
Complete comprehensive analysis of health care data using spreadsheet and database management software
Assist in the development of client communications, proposals, reports, spreadsheets, and presentations
Perform basic cost projections using client cost and enrollment data with Mercer’s valuation model
Price medical & prescription drug plan designs using proprietary Mercer tools
Assist in the development of customized pricing through alternate scenario modeling of plan designs, programs and/or employee contributions to meet employers financial target
Develop basic underwriting and actuarial skills as you build an awareness of health care plan design, cost factors and numerous industry products, services and tools (including Mercer Health products)
Work in a fast-paced, challenging and dynamic consulting environment with colleagues across all organizational levels
Requirements
Progress towards a bachelor’s degree in actuarial science, math, statistics, economics, engineering or other related fields
Status as a currently enrolled student; candidates should have an expected graduation date in the Fall of 2026 or Spring of 2027
Record of top academic achievement (minimum preferred GPA: 3.0/4.0)
Legal work authorization in the U.S. on a permanent and ongoing basis without the need for sponsorship now or in the future
